What is Perianal Abscess?
Perianal abscess is an infective condition around the anus. This condition usually starts as a small pimple-like papule which gradually enlarged into a firm nodule or swelling.
You may experience some pain or discomfort as the pressure builds up and some people may even develop a fever.
Why Does Perianal Abscess Occur?
The reason for such a condition is multifactorial ranging from a blocked gland on the skin to an inflammatory bowel condition known as Chron's disease. T
he presence of diabetes or an immune-compromised state can aggravate this problem.
How to Treat Perianal Abscess?
Treatment of perianal abscess can be as simple as a course of antibiotics. This is generally effective in killing the bacteria within a small abscess.
However, larger ones may require specific treatment including surgical drainage. Besides treating the abscess, knowing the predisposing factors, and addressing them will help to prevent abscess from recurring.
